SUBJECT: INSPECTION REPORT NO. 50-245/93-17

This letter transmits the findings of the special safety inspection conducted by

Mr. C. E. Sisco and others of this office the week of July 26-29,1993, at the Millstone Unit

1 Nuclear Power Station, Waterford, CT. At the conclusion of the inspection, the findings

were discussed with those members of your staff identified in the enclosed report.

Areas examined during this inspection are identified in the enclosed report. Within these

l

areas, the inspection consisted of observations of licensed operator training, selective review

'

of mechanical maintenance training records (of Unit 1), and a review of the Emergency

Operating Procedures (EOPs) flowcharts (Unresolved Items 50-245/92-11 and 92-32-01).

As a result of this inspection, we found that training administered to licensed operators is

I

conducive to safe plant operations. Also, the mechanical maintenance training records are

produced and maintained in accordance with station procedures.

Unresolved Items 50-245/92-11-01 and 50-245/92-32-01 concerning the EOPs were closed.

The EOP enhancements, resulting from this inspection, will be made to the EOPs during the

next scheduled refueling outage. In the simulator, an operating crew clearly demonstrated

that the EOPs are effective in mitigating plant upset conditions, and they are trained in the

use of the EOPs.
